Quote of the Day

If a person is sobbing over a pile of dishes and a pile of bills -- and what feels like a pile of rubble that was formerly their life -- it can feel painful and even pointless to ask for help.  This means that as a caring bystander, you have the opportunity -- and the responsibility -- to show up and offer help without being asked.

-- Kelsey Crowe and Emily McDowell, There Is No Good Card for This, p. 52
